Understanding Binance Bridged USDT (BPUSDT)
It is crucial to differentiate between various forms of USDT. The USDT operating on BSC is typically referred to as Binance Bridged USDT (BPUSDT); This designation is vital as it represents a wrapped version of USDT, initially issued on another blockchain (commonly Ethereum) and then transferred to BSC via a bridging mechanism, most notably the Binance Bridge. For clarity, this token is often listed with the ticker BPUSDT to distinguish it from native USDT implementations on other chains.
The Role of Bridging
The process of moving USDT between blockchains is known as bridging. Several methods exist, each with its own characteristics regarding speed, cost, and security. Common bridging solutions include:
- Binance Bridge: The official bridge provided by Binance, facilitating the transfer of USDT (and other assets) between Ethereum, BSC, and other supported networks.
- Multichain: A cross-chain router protocol that, while previously popular, has experienced security vulnerabilities and is currently subject to caution.
- Symbiosis: A decentralized exchange and bridge aggregator offering various routes for USDT transfers.
- Wormhole & Portal Bridge: Solutions focused on fast and seamless cross-chain transfers.
- Arbitrum Bridge: Used for transferring assets between Ethereum and Arbitrum, which can be a step in a multi-chain transfer involving BSC.
The bridging process generally involves locking the original USDT tokens on the source chain and minting an equivalent amount of BPUSDT on the BSC network. Conversely, to return USDT to the original chain, BPUSDT is burned, and the corresponding USDT is unlocked.

Security Considerations
Bridging USDT, while convenient, introduces inherent risks. Recent events, such as the exploitation of the Multichain protocol resulting in significant financial losses, underscore the importance of exercising caution. Key security considerations include:
- Bridge Vulnerabilities: Cross-chain bridges are complex systems and are frequently targeted by attackers. Thoroughly research the security track record of any bridge before use.
- Smart Contract Risks: BPUSDT, being a token on BSC, is subject to the risks associated with smart contract vulnerabilities.
- Slippage and Impermanent Loss: When using decentralized exchanges, be aware of potential slippage and impermanent loss, particularly when providing liquidity.
- Phishing and Scams: Exercise vigilance against phishing attempts and scams targeting USDT holders.
